Output 3d5b38eeefb9cfcb1dd23dc28dda81d19e40d0e9da38357d1ecb67b79ce620d2:0

value
136139
script pubkey
OP_0 OP_PUSHBYTES_32 cf42771c34354c878d979f350ab61ce934b97d84f3493965aadf9786cfa2544c
address
bc1qeap8w8p5x4xg0rvhnu6s4dsuay6tjlvy7dynjed2m7tcdnaz23xq75s69l
transaction
3d5b38eeefb9cfcb1dd23dc28dda81d19e40d0e9da38357d1ecb67b79ce620d2
confirmations
59732
spent
true